1/5 F18 ISO 800
I'm happy with the blur contrasting with the fixed clock face- the lens captures both a frozen moment in time and also the every swinging, ever moving pendulum. All but a touch of colour has been faded out and the contrast turned up to draw attention to the shapes and details of the piece.
1401 is the time on the clock-face, but without the colon is deliberately ambiguous.
